main tips Client Location Total contract Scope of work Fenice SpA Contract value 13.3 M$ Contract period 2007-2010 The Plant has been built within the premises of the Barilla factory in Parma (IT), at the headquarters of the most famous pasta maker in the world. 36 MWe + 40 MWt Cogenerative CCPP with: 1 GT (GE LM2500) + 1 HRSG + 1 ST Turbomach EPC supply up to commissioning and start up from green field of the Electrical and Mechanical BOP, I&C, Control Systems (DCS), Civil Works, Erection of HRSG with relevant auxiliaries (supplied by Client), new water super-heating system and interconnection with the existing Thermal Station, link to national electrical grid and upgrade of existing Electrical Sub-Station. 1

All main basaments such as for the Turboset Generators, the HRSG, the Buildings, the HRSG fresh air fan, the Heat Exchangers steel supporting structure, are founded on 83 reinforced concrete piles. The nominal size of the piles is: 80 cm Diameter 37 m deep 6
